To identify the right skills for your project, think about what tasks need completing. A good product strategist will know how to research the market and understand customer needs. They'll also be able to create a roadmap and set goals for the project. Focus on finding someone with strong analytical skills and experience in your industry. Check their past work for similar products or projects.
Look for elements in their portfolio that show creativity and strategic thinking. Pay attention to case studies that describe challenges and the strategies used to overcome them. See if their past work matches the style and complexity of your project. High-quality visuals and well-explained goals can indicate a strong portfolio. Choose a portfolio that reflects innovation and successful outcomes.
Start by defining what success looks like for your project. List all deliverables you expect, such as reports, prototypes, or timelines. Discuss these with the freelancer to make sure they understand your vision. This way, both parties have the same expectations. Clear communication at the start leads to a smoother project journey.
Share a summary of your business objectives and key challenges with the freelancer. Ask them to paraphrase your goals to check their understanding. Offer additional readings or materials about your business and industry. A good strategist will ask questions to grasp your aims better. Mutual understanding sets a strong foundation for collaboration.
Begin by discussing deadlines for each phase of the project. Create a calendar with significant milestones and final delivery dates. Ask the freelancer to provide their time estimates for each task. This helps in aligning expectations and ensures timely progress. Regular check-ins can help track adherence to the timeline.
A good project brief should start with an overview of your business and goals. Include the target audience, key competitors, and desired outcomes. Clearly outline all deliverables, timelines, and any technical requirements. The brief should leave no room for ambiguity. A well-drafted brief can guide the freelancer in the right direction.
Decide on the main channels for communication, like email or chat apps. Agree on how often updates or meetings will occur. Set standards for response times and document sharing. Making these decisions upfront keeps everyone connected and informed. Good communication leads to better outcomes and less confusion.
Provide thorough access to necessary tools and resources they’ll need. Share a welcome document that includes company culture and key contacts. Have an onboarding meeting to discuss workflows and project details. The aim is to make the freelancer feel part of the team quickly. Effective onboarding leads to quicker project ramp-up.
